Please use this identifier to cite or link to this item:
http://biblioteca.unisced.edu.mz/handle/123456789/1647
Full metadata record
DC Field | Value | Language |
---|---|---|
dc.contributor.author | Lehmer, Jim | - |
dc.date.accessioned | 2022-04-19T08:13:29Z | - |
dc.date.available | 2022-04-19T08:13:29Z | - |
dc.date.issued | 2017-04-19 | - |
dc.identifier.citation | pg 189 | en_US |
dc.identifier.uri | http://biblioteca.unisced.edu.mz/handle/123456789/1647 | - |
dc.description.abstract | Este é o meu pequeno guia "Linux e Bash em 10 passos". É baseado no que eu considero o essencial para se debater agindo como se eu soubesse o que estou fazendo em sistemas Linux, BSD e "com sabor de UNIX" e parecendo impressionante entre as pessoas que trabalharam apenas no Windows na GUI. Seus “10 passos” podem ser diferentes dos meus e tudo bem, mas essa lista é minha. Eu disse dez coisas, mas menti, porque a história é muito importante, então vamos começar no passo #0. E como isso é antes mesmo disso, acho que isso significa que este é um programa de 12 etapas ... Aqui está o que abordaremos no restante deste livro: Alguma História – UNIX vs. BSD, System V vs. BSD, Linux vs. BSD, POSIX, “UNIXlike,” Cygwin, e por que isso importa agora, “Por que este script fora da internet funciona neste sistema e não em Aquele?" Saia do seu shell – sh vs. ash vs. bash vs. todo o resto, ”REPL”, interativo vs. scripts, histórico de comandos, expansão de guias, variáveis de ambiente e ”Um caminho! Um caminho!" Arquivo em "Diretórios" - ls, mv, cp, rm (-rf *), cat, chmod/chgrp/chown e o favorito de todos, toque. Encontrando significado – o comando find em toda a sua glória. Provavelmente o comando mais útil em ”UNIX” (eu acho). Grokking grep – e provavelmente olhando para awk enquanto estamos nisso, o que significa expressões regulares também. Agora temos dois problemas. “Apenas uma série de tubos” – stdin/stdout/stderr, redirecionamentos, canalização entre comandos. vi (tinha que ser #6, se você pensar bem) – como ficar são por 10 minutos no vi. Navegação, edição básica, localizar, alterar/alterar tudo, recortar e colar, desfazer, salvar e cancelar. Além de alternativas mais fáceis, como nano, e por que o vi ainda é importante. O mundo inteiro – curl, wget, ifconfig, ping, ssh, telnet, /etc/hosts e email antes do Outlook. The Man Behind the Curtain - /proc, /dev, ps, /var/log, /tmp e outras coisas nos bastidores. Como você sabe o que você não sabe, cara? – man, info, apropos, Linux Documentation Project, guias Debian e Arch, StackOverflow e os perigos de procurar por “man find” ou “man touch” na internet. E assim por diante - /etc, iniciando e parando serviços, apt-get/rpm/yum e muito mais. | en_US |
dc.publisher | O'Reilly | en_US |
dc.subject | GNU/Lunix | en_US |
dc.subject | Shell | en_US |
dc.subject | Bash | en_US |
dc.subject | programming | en_US |
dc.subject | CLI | en_US |
dc.subject | Windows | en_US |
dc.title | Ten Steps to Linux Survival. Bash for Windows People | en_US |
dc.type | Book | en_US |
Appears in Collections: | Sistemas operacionais |
Files in This Item:
File | Description | Size | Format | |
---|---|---|---|---|
Ten-steps-to-Linux-Survival.pdf | 657.79 kB | Adobe PDF | View/Open |
Items in DSpace are protected by copyright, with all rights reserved, unless otherwise indicated.